2014 ARRL Straight Key Night
SKN started out abit on the 'cool' side up in northern Minnesota! With a temperature of minus 25°F, it would seem to be the perfect night to make some contacts close to the fireplace. But this year, I thought I would try something different. I set up my portable station outside on my deck. I used my trusty old Icom 746, a 12-volt deep cycle Interstate marine battery, a TransWorld 2010 Backpacker antenna and my favorite straight key. I also had an 80 meter Cobra dipole strung at about 15 feet high. I started out on 20 meters and made some QSOs before I went to 40. I quickly learned that it was difficult to send cw with a glove on so I kept switching hands to keep my 'sending fists' warm. All-in-all, I managed 5 QSOs before it was just too cold to continue. I had a blast but will probably QSY back to the fireplace next year. :)
